The 1952 All States Hobby Convention that Burdick wrote about here was the first time he had met Lionel Carter in person, after 15 years of correspondence. After Burdick's death in 1963, Carter wrote about that first meeting in Card Collector's Bulletin as part of a package of obituaries, and a decade after that, Carter published an expanded and revised verion of the article in the fall 1973 issue of Sport Hobbyist.
